From the Feb 2nd Houston Chronicle

25-AAA
Sealy 758
Bellvile 688
LaGrange 593
Giddings 561
Columbus 533
Smithville 514

26-AAA
West Columbia 874
Needville 845
Stafford 844
Wharton 641
Sweeny 591
Brookshire 476
